What is RSAT?

What is RSAT?

As already explained, using RSAT, IT admins can manage the roles and features of Windows Server remotely. Do note that RSAT cannot be installed on Home or Standard editions of Windows.

You need to be running Professional or Enterprise editions of the Windows client operating system. In the RSAT for Windows 10, all tools are enabled by default.

The RSAT or Remote Server AdministrationTools includeServer Manager, MMC (Microsoft Management Console),and Windows PowerShell cmdlet modules that can be used to manage roles and features that are running on Remote servers.

2. Modify the UseWUServer registry key

Several of our readers were able to fix the problem of RSAT not installing on Windows 10 by simply disabling the UseWUServer key. After the installation is complete, you should revert the value of the UseWUServer key to 1.

If the UseWUServer registry key is set to the value of 1 it will by default configure Automatic Updates to use a server that is running Software Update Services and prevents it from using Windows Update.

3. Install the US English pack on your system

Some users have reported that installing the English (United States) language pack on their Windows 10 PC has helped them resolve the RSAT not installing on Windows 10 problem.
